Intercooler Cleaning

After 2 years, my 2018 440i GC intercooler is covered with bugs. I took my grills off, and used a soft brush to clean the intercooler. That only helped a little bit. The fins seem really soft, so I'm afraid to take the car to a car wash and use a high power sprayer while the grills are off. I don't see a way to spray water from the engine bay forward towards the bumper. Any other thoughts on how I can better get rid of the bugs?

Remove them with a shop vac, preferably with a brush head. I have one of these hanging on the wall in my garage, the hose is long enough to reach anywhere on or in the car:
